Video MergerMerge multiple video clips into a single video file in your browser.

Video Merger
Merge multiple video clips into a single video file in your browser.
Upload Videos
Drag and drop multiple video files or click to browse.
Arrange Order
Drag to reorder clips in your preferred sequence.
Merge & Download
Click Merge and download your combined video.
What Is Video Merger?
The Video Merger is a free browser-based tool that combines multiple video clips into a single seamless video file. Upload several clips, arrange them in your preferred order, and merge them into one continuous video. It's ideal for combining video chapters, joining split recordings, or creating compilation videos. The tool plays each clip sequentially through an HTML5 Video element, captures frames via Canvas, and records the combined output using MediaRecorder. All processing happens locally in your browser — no files are uploaded. Audio from each clip is preserved and merged in sequence.
Why Use Our Video Merger?
- Combine any number of video clips into one
- Drag-and-drop reordering of clips
- No uploads — all processing on your device
- Preserves audio from all clips
Common Use Cases
Compilation Videos
Combine multiple short clips into a single compilation video.
Rejoin Split Files
Merge video files that were previously split into parts.
Multi-Camera Edits
Combine clips from different cameras into one sequential video.
Content Creation
Join intro, main content, and outro clips into a complete video.
Technical Guide
The Video Merger loads each clip using HTML5 Video elements. When merging, it processes clips sequentially: each video plays while a Canvas captures frames and MediaRecorder records the output. Between clips, the current video source is swapped seamlessly. Audio from each clip is captured via Web Audio API by creating a MediaElementSource for each video and routing to a MediaStreamDestination. The Canvas stream and audio stream are combined into a single MediaStream for recording. The tool handles different resolutions by scaling all clips to match the first clip's dimensions. Transition handling ensures no gaps between clips by precisely managing video playback and recording events.
Tips & Best Practices
- 1Clips with the same resolution merge most seamlessly
- 2The output resolution matches the first clip
- 3Processing time increases with total combined duration
- 4Reorder clips by dragging before merging
Related Tools

Video Trimmer
Trim and cut video clips to the exact length you need in your browser.

Video Splitter
Split a video into multiple segments at specified time points.

Side-by-Side Video
Place two videos side by side in a single frame.

Video Compressor
Compress video files to reduce file size while maintaining quality.

MP4 to WebM Converter
Convert MP4 video files to WebM format directly in your browser.

WebM to MP4 Converter
Convert WebM video files to MP4 format directly in your browser.
Frequently Asked Questions
QCan I merge videos of different formats?
QIs there a limit on number of clips?
QDo the clips need to be the same resolution?
QIs it private?
QIs audio preserved?
About Video Merger
Video Merger is a free online tool from FreeToolkit.ai. All processing happens directly in your browser — your data never leaves your device. No registration required. No ads. Just fast, reliable tools.







